From the two-tone paint, to the interior, to the motor - this 1981 Ford F-150 Lariat has a true classic feeling. So whether you once had a truck like this or your family had one, you're looking at an affordable way to capture some memories.
Copper and Cream sounds like a cool cop show from 40 years ago, but it's really just the factory-correct two-tone for this pickup. In fact, it's believed to be the original application that has let time wear it into a true patina. It was clearcoated within the last few years to seal in the style that only time can properly create. So you have a terrific balance of classic truck style and a nice gloss in the sunshine. Plus, clean lines and good panels help showcase the full well-respected nature of this truck. The long bed profile, bed rails, bright chrome front bumper, durable steel rear hitch bumpers, and factory wheels are all part of this package designed to get you feeling that old-school pickup sensation.
The interior keeps the vintage patina feeling going with plenty of age. We like the look because it fits with the stock/worn feeling of a truly useful pickup. However, you also know it can be easy to replace the seat cover, carpeting, dash pad, or most other details thanks to a plentiful aftermarket. But no matter your plans for enjoying this truck, there's a fundamental appeal that comes from an up-market Ranger Lariat. You have desirable features like power windows, power locks, a tilt steering column, full gauges with tach, sliding rear glass, and provisions for factory air conditioning (it will need servicing to blow cold again.) There's even a well-placed retro-style AM/FM stereo upgrade.
Under the hood you have a great Ford legend: the 351 cubic-inch V8. We like how this one strikes the right balance where much of the steel has plenty of originality, but you can also tell by details like belts, wires, and hoses that this has received the proper care along the way. That's why the V8 fires up eagerly and idles smoothly - like a proper classic ready to hit the road. There are even nice driving features like a three-speed automatic transmission, power steering, power brakes, front discs, and newer (2020) tires.
